What is PNG to JPG Converter?

PNG to JPG Converter lets you transform PNG images into JPG format without uploading your files anywhere. JPG files are smaller and work almost everywhere, so they fit email attachments and social posts better. Your images are processed entirely on your device.

Conversion happens on your device with a canvas redraw, so the file never leaves your machine. Transparent pixels are flattened over a background color you pick — white by default, but anything you want via the color picker. The quality slider runs from 10 to 100, the before-and-after preview lets you spot compression artifacts, and a one-click ZIP download bundles every converted file when you batch a folder.

FAQ

Why does my PNG with a transparent background turn white after conversion?
JPG has no alpha channel, so transparent pixels are flattened onto a solid background during export. You choose that background color in the picker below the quality slider — white is the default, but pick black, a brand color, or anything else if it suits the image better.
What quality setting should I pick?
For photographs, 80 to 90 looks visually identical to the source while cutting size by 60 to 80 percent. For screenshots with sharp text, stay above 90 or text edges will get fuzzy around the letters.
How big a file can I convert?
There is no fixed cap, but browsers struggle past roughly 8000 by 8000 pixels because the canvas memory needed scales with width times height times four bytes. A 20 MB phone photo converts in under a second on most laptops.
Are my images uploaded anywhere?
No. The conversion runs entirely on your device through a hidden canvas. Files never touch any server, which is why the tool keeps working with the network unplugged.
Can I convert several PNGs at once?
Yes. Drop or pick multiple files and they line up in a queue. Each one converts with the same quality and background settings, and you can download them individually or grab everything in a single ZIP file once the queue finishes.
